Output 8a23a92dbf6e3e56771b26b3ac60fbba1154d6a76f19627541d20e8ace603979:0

value
658040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3b4ac61fa26ebc6288f39ad02233a28cbd5c21 OP_EQUAL
address
3MrnHdBSKsx1R9eZdeEbmjjs8ZVmxkEZvp
transaction
8a23a92dbf6e3e56771b26b3ac60fbba1154d6a76f19627541d20e8ace603979
spent
true